Article: Inventory of Good Practices of Sustainable and Circular Phosphorus Management in the Visegrad Group (V4)

We are pleased to present the results of the project in the form of a scientific article "Inventory of Good Practices of Sustainable and Circular Phosphorus Management in the Visegrad Group (V4)", which was published in Resources (MDPI) as a part of PhosV4 project.

Project partners (Marzena Smol, Paulina Marcinek, Zuzana Šimková, Tomáš Bakalár, Milan Hemzal, Jiří Jaromír Klemeš, Yee Van Fan, Kinga Lorencz, Eugeniusz Koda & Anna Podlasek) prepared an article that contains information about phosphorus, which is the most important raw material needed for food production.

The paper presents the importance of P raw materials in V4, the revision of primary and secondary P sources that can be used in agricultural systems, as well as the structure of import and export of P raw materials in these countries. In addition, examples of good phosphorus recovery practices in the V4 countries are presented. The paper includes a list of initiatives dedicated to the sustainable management of P resources, and examples of P recovery projects.
